SQL高级查询教程:从基础到实战应用
需积分: 9 121 浏览量
更新于2024-07-20
1
收藏 769KB PPTX 举报
SQL高级查询教学PPT是一个全面介绍SQL语言的课程,由具有丰富IT行业经验的讲师李嘉麟主讲。SQL全称为结构化查询语言(Structured Query Language),它自1986年被美国国家标准学会标准化以来,已经成为关系型数据库管理系统(RDBMS)的标准数据查询语言。本课程旨在帮助初学者掌握基础语法,以及如何有效地运用SQL进行数据处理和分析。
在学习SQL之前,参与者需要做好一定的准备工作。首先,需要安装LogParser和LogParserLizard工具,这两个工具将在后续的SQL查询操作中起到关键作用。特别是通过复制northwind数据库到本地C盘,可以使用链接"https://10.248.167.231/d/ebfe77e744/"并输入密码56020851来获取数据库资源。此外,还提供了几个基础SQL语法的实践练习,如从CSV文件中读取数据、筛选特定条件、比较和逻辑运算等。
1. 基本SQL语法入门部分,讲解了如何使用SELECT语句从Orders.csv文件中选取特定字段,如OrderID、CustomerID和EmployeeID。同时,还介绍了如何根据条件筛选数据,比如查找Country为UK的联系人姓名。
2. 实践练习中,学员会被引导编写SQL指令来筛选订单。例如,练习一要求找出1997年1月1日后下单的记录,排除CustomerID为FRANK的订单,以及筛选出运费超过100元人民币的订单。
3. 使用逻辑运算符的部分,学员会学习如何结合LIKE操作符进行模糊匹配,如查找Company Country为USA且ContactTitle为SalesManager的客户,查询特定价格范围的产品,以及排除产品名称中含有"a"字符的产品。
4. 最后,通过Orders.csv数据集,学员将学习如何基于多个条件进行复杂查询,比如计算员工ID为3和4的订单数量,并筛选ShipName中第二个字符为'o'的订单。
这门SQL高级查询课程涵盖了从基础语法到实际应用的全面内容,通过理论讲解和实际案例,使学员能够熟练掌握SQL语言,从而在处理和分析数据库数据时游刃有余。无论是对于IT专业人士还是希望学习数据库管理的初学者,这都是一个不可或缺的学习资源。
2009-08-10 上传
2023-10-20 上传
2023-07-13 上传
2023-06-08 上传
2024-04-27 上传
2023-10-04 上传
2023-04-12 上传
a510666887
- 粉丝: 0
- 资源: 2
最新资源
- 明日知道社区问答系统设计与实现-SSM框架java源码分享
- Unity3D粒子特效包:闪电效果体验报告
- Windows64位Python3.7安装Twisted库指南
- HTMLJS应用程序:多词典阿拉伯语词根检索
- 光纤通信课后习题答案解析及文件资源
- swdogen: 自动扫描源码生成 Swagger 文档的工具
- GD32F10系列芯片Keil IDE下载算法配置指南
- C++实现Emscripten版本的3D俄罗斯方块游戏
- 期末复习必备:全面数据结构课件资料
- WordPress媒体占位符插件:优化开发中的图像占位体验
- 完整扑克牌资源集-55张图片压缩包下载
- 开发轻量级时事通讯活动管理RESTful应用程序
- 长城特固618对讲机写频软件使用指南
- Memry粤语学习工具:开源应用助力记忆提升
- JMC 8.0.0版本发布,支持JDK 1.8及64位系统
- Python看图猜成语游戏源码发布